Drain hole in my 1983 V20 step-lift
 
2 Attachment(s)
I have a project V20 that I am working on. I was cleaning out the cutty cabin and there is a large storage box inside the cutty that has a drain hole that looks like it drains to the inside/underside of my boat? I dont have any access to see if there is supposed to be a drain hose there or not. Anybody know if there is supposed to be a drain hose?

Pipe_Dream 05-20-2024 01:59 PM

Can't see your photos, but I also have an '83. No drain hose. It drains into the bilge.

phatdaddy 05-20-2024 08:54 PM

Like Pipe says, it drains to the bilge and eventually out the drain in the transom. If you re seeing water in there, the hull has to be raise pretty high in the bow to get it to drain. If it***8217;s still not draining, it s probably a blockage in the pvc pipe under the fuel tank.

phatdaddy 05-22-2024 05:24 AM

When I replaced the deck under the pedestal chairs I put in a hatch right outside of the cabin. This gave me access to that area to use as storage and dry it out. Also allowed me to get to the PVC drain pipe under the fuel tank to flush it out.
